
Dr. Martino received
his Ph.D. in 1988 from Northwestern University
under
the direction of Professor
Stewart Priddy. Before coming to Western Michigan University in
1993
he was a Gibbs Instructor at Yale University and an NSF Research
Fellow/Instructor
at the University of Virginia. His research field is algebraic
topology,
and he is particularly interested in the connections between group
theory,
representation theory, and topology.Teaching
